Neighborhood Overview
The Osprey International Disc Golf Course is strategically located in Benzonia, Michigan, offering a serene yet accessible disc golf experience. Situated just off South Street, it’s easily reached via US-31, a primary artery connecting the region’s charming towns. The nearest major airport is Traverse City's Cherry Capital Airport (TVC), approximately a 45-minute to 1-hour drive east, depending on traffic and season. Parking at the course is generally straightforward, with dedicated areas available, though it can fill up during larger events. For those traveling from further afield, expect to find a mix of local roads and state highways leading into Benzonia. Rideshare services may be available but are less common in this more rural area, making a personal vehicle or rental car highly recommended for comprehensive exploration. Smart arrival tactics involve planning your route ahead of time, especially if traveling during peak summer tourist season or weekend tournament days, to avoid any potential delays on US-31.

Point Betsie Lighthouse
7.9 miAs one of the most important and beautiful lighthouses on Lake Michigan, Point Betsie offers a historic and scenic experience. Visitors can tour the lighthouse grounds and keeper's dwelling, learning about its significant role in maritime history. The surrounding area provides breathtaking views of the lake and coastline, making it a popular spot for photographers and nature enthusiasts. It’s a perfect educational and visually rewarding excursion for individuals and families looking to explore the local heritage and natural wonders.

Weather & Seasons
Winter
Winter in Benzonia is cold, with average high temperatures often remaining below freezing. Snowfall is common, blanketing the landscape in white and making the disc golf course inaccessible for play. Visitors should pack heavy winter coats, waterproof boots, hats, and gloves. Indoor activities like visiting local shops or enjoying a warm meal are the primary focus during this season.
Spring & early summer
Spring and early summer bring milder temperatures and increasing sunshine, with highs typically in the 60s and 70s Fahrenheit. Expect occasional rain showers as the region transitions. Light to medium layers are recommended, including windbreakers and waterproof jackets. It’s a beautiful time for disc golf as the landscape turns green, but be prepared for fluctuating conditions and potentially damp course areas.
Mid-summer
Mid-summer boasts warm to hot temperatures, with highs often in the 80s Fahrenheit and occasional heatwaves. Humidity can be a factor, so lightweight, breathable clothing is essential. Sunscreen, hats, and plenty of water are crucial for a comfortable day on the course. Evenings are generally pleasant, perfect for outdoor dining or relaxing after a game.
Fall season
Fall offers crisp air and cooler temperatures, with highs typically ranging from the 50s to 60s Fahrenheit. The landscape becomes a spectacle of color with changing leaves. Layers are key, including sweaters and light jackets. This season is ideal for disc golf, providing comfortable playing conditions before the onset of winter.
Rain & snow
Rain can occur in any season, often appearing as moderate showers that can temporarily halt play or make conditions slippery. Snowfall is concentrated in the winter months, significantly impacting outdoor activities. Always check the local forecast before your visit and pack accordingly; waterproof gear is advisable year-round, especially for spring and fall.
